【技术实现步骤摘要】
离线支付业务的实现方法和装置
[0001]本说明书一个或多个实施例涉及电子信息技术,尤其涉及离线支付业务的实现方法和装置。
技术介绍
[0002]离线支付业务是指:收款方和付款方中的任意一方处于未联网的离线状态,并在该离线状态下,完成收款方对付款方的扣款。比如一种典型的应用场景是在飞机上的扣款业务。比如用户乘坐飞机时,将手机生成的付款码靠近在飞机上使用的销售点终端(POS)机,以便购买商品,虽然手机和POS机均未联网,但是手机和POS机仍然能够通过该付款码,对用户进行扣款,并生成本次扣款的交易记录,在后续联网时,手机和POS机再分别将各自保存的各种交易记录上传到服务器进行结算。
[0003]随着离线支付业务的发展,离线终端很可能在联网之前进行了大量的离线交易,导致离线终端的存储空间不足,无法满足大量离线交易记录的存储需求。
技术实现思路
[0004]本说明书一个或多个实施例描述了离线支付业务的实现方法和装置,能够满足大量离线交易记录的存储需求。
[0005]根据第一方面,提供了一种离线支付业务 ...
【技术保护点】
【技术特征摘要】
1.离线支付业务的实现方法,其中,包括:以离线方式进行交易;生成离线交易记录;利用第一加密密钥对离线交易记录进行加密;将加密后的离线交易记录存储在安全元件SE之外的第一存储介质中;检测到联网后,从第一存储介质中读取加密后的离线交易记录;将加密后的离线交易记录发送给服务器。2.根据权利要求1所述的方法,所述第一加密密钥为:对称加密密钥;该方法进一步包括:利用第二加密密钥对该对称加密密钥进行加密;以及将加密后的对称加密密钥发送给服务器。3.根据权利要求2所述的方法,所述对称加密密钥是动态生成的;该方法进一步包括:将加密后的对称加密密钥保存在SE中或者保存在所述第一存储介质中;所述从第一存储介质中读取加密后的离线交易记录,进一步包括:从SE中或者从所述第一存储介质中读取加密后的对称加密密钥;在执行所述将加密后的离线交易记录发送给服务器的步骤时,执行所述将加密后的对称加密密钥发送给服务器的步骤。4.根据权利要求2所述的方法,所述第二加密密钥为:预先从服务器中获取的公私钥对中的公钥。5.根据权利要求1所述的方法,其中,所述第一存储介质包括:闪存。6.离线支付业务的实现方法,其中,包括:在与离线终端联网后,接收该离线终端发来的加密后的离线交易记录;利用第一解密密钥对加密后的离线交易记录进行解密;所述第一解密密钥对应于加密离线交易记录时使用的第一加密密钥;根据解密得到的离线交易记录进行业务结算。7.根据权利要求6所述的方法,其中,在所...
【专利技术属性】
技术研发人员:吴超,徐登伟,朱丙营,辛知,万小飞,
申请(专利权)人:支付宝杭州信息技术有限公司,
类型:发明
国别省市:
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。